Soybeans led grain and oilseed futures lower in a mostly weaker start to August, pressured by rains across much of the Midwest and forecasts for favorable weather. A sharp retreat by crude oil futures on hopes for a deal to reopen the Strait of Hormuz also weighed. Cuts to European grain production estimates as a result of this summer’s heat wave and escalated fighting between Russia and Ukraine that threatens Black Sea exports helped underpin grain futures, while China continues to book soybean purchases. Traders are positioning for the Aug. 12 USDA Crop Production and WASDE reports. Cattle futures ran into heavy profit-taking pressure late in the week, threatening their recent rebound. Lean-hog futures remained under pressure to begin the month amid continued weakness in the cash hog market. We cover all of this and more in this week’s newsletter.
